KANSAS (KSNT) — Some good news may soon be on the way for Kansas nurses and their patients. The Kansas Committee on Health Care Stabilization completed its yearly review of the "Health Care Provider Insurance Availability Act" on Tuesday, Nov. 18. This law uses state funds to help health care providers pay for malpractice insurance. [...]
